Understanding the US Government: A Quick Overview
Alright, so first things first: let's get a handle on the US government. It's a complex system, but we can break it down. Basically, the US government is split into three main branches: the legislative, the executive, and the judicial. Think of it like a three-legged stool – if one leg is wobbly, the whole thing is unstable, you know? Each branch has its own responsibilities, and they all work together (or sometimes clash!) to keep things running.
The Legislative Branch, also known as Congress, is responsible for making laws. It's made up of the House of Representatives and the Senate. The House is based on a state's population, while the Senate gives each state two senators. They debate, vote on bills, and basically shape the laws of the land. Then, you've got the Executive Branch, headed by the President. The President enforces the laws passed by Congress, commands the military, and has a whole team of advisors helping them out. They can also propose laws and veto bills passed by Congress. Finally, there's the Judicial Branch, led by the Supreme Court. They interpret the laws and make sure they're constitutional. They also handle legal disputes. Understanding these three branches is super important to understanding how the US government works.
Then there's the checks and balances system. This is where each branch can limit the power of the other two. It prevents any one branch from becoming too powerful. For example, the President can veto a bill passed by Congress, but Congress can override the veto with a two-thirds vote. The Supreme Court can declare a law unconstitutional, which keeps the other two branches in check. It's a pretty brilliant system when you think about it. It’s designed to prevent any one part of the government from having absolute power and to encourage collaboration.
